Crappie/yellow bass 2/15/23
I had just awakened from my afternoon nap when Dr Phillip called and said let’s go fishing for a while. Since I was home alone and without adult supervision, I leaped at the chance to hit the waters of Chickamauga reservoir.
We didn’t have much time, 3:30-5:30, but the fish were on fire. We hit shallow water near the backend of a long slough and got on the fish right away. We started off catching yellow bass and we were throwing fish that were big enough to fillet in the livewell. Toward the end of our time to fish the crappie showed up and we ended up with 6 keepers. 3 other crappie were not big enough so back they went in the lake with instructions to grow up. We kept 33 yellow bass for the freezer.
We fished in 4 feet of water around stumps with our floaters set at 2 feet. Slab Hunters in 5 different colors caught the fish. Lights out was hottest color for crappie, but pearltreuse was best for yellow bass. A couple of bluegills got in on the fun too.
